* [PATCH 0/7] staging: rtl8723bs: replace DBG_871X_SEL_NL macro with netdev_dbg()
@ 2021-04-13 14:10 ` Fabio Aiuto
  0 siblings, 0 replies; 18+ messages in thread
From: Fabio Aiuto @ 2021-04-13 14:10 UTC (permalink / raw)
  Cc: julia.lawall, joe, linux-staging, linux-kernel

This patchset replaces DGB_871X_SEL_NL macro with the driver
recommended log function netdev_dbg().

Macro DBG_871X_SEL_NL indeed executes a raw printk call as
default behaviour. The other behaviour is doing a seq_printf()
call which never occurs.

First patch replace dump_drv_version with a netdev_dbg() call.
Second patch remove an unnecessary dump_drv_version() usage.
Third patch removes dump_drv_version() now unused and
	unused dump_log_level() as well
Fourth patch apply the following coccinelle script for macro
bulk replacement:

@@
expression sel;
expression list args;
identifier padapter;
identifier func;
@@

func(..., struct adapter *padapter, ...) {
	<...
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, args);
+	netdev_dbg(padapter->pnetdev, args);
	...>
}

@rule@
identifier func, context, padapter;
@@

func(void *context)
{
	...
struct adapter *padapter = context;
	...
}

@@
expression sel;
expression list args;
identifier rule.padapter;
identifier rule.func, rule.context;
@@

func(void *context)
{
	<...
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, args);
+	netdev_dbg(padapter->pnetdev, args);
	...>
}

@@
expression sel;
expression list args;
expression get_dev;
identifier func, dev;
@@

func(...)
{
	...
	struct net_device *dev = get_dev;
	<...
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, args);
+	netdev_dbg(dev, args);
	...>
}

@@
expression sel;
expression list args;
identifier func, dev;
@@

func(struct net_device *dev)
{
	<...
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, args);
+	netdev_dbg(dev, args);
	...>
}

@@
expression sel;
expression list args;
identifier func, dvobj;
@@

func(struct dvobj_priv *dvobj)
{
	<...
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, args);
+	netdev_dbg(dvobj->if1->pnetdev, args);
	...>
}

Fifth patch fixes a post commit checkpatch issue left
by coccinelle output.
Sixth patch removes DBG_871X_SEL_NL macro declaration.
Seventh patch removes an unused function argument after
macro replacement.

Fabio Aiuto (7):
  staging: rtl8723bs: replace dump_drv_version usage with netdev_*
  staging: rtl8723bs: remove unnecessary dump_drv_version() usage
  staging: rtl8723bs: remove two unused functions
  staging: rtl8723bs: replace DBG_871X_SEL_NL with netdev_dbg()
  staging: rtl8723bs: put a new line after ';'
  staging: rtl8723bs: remove DBG_871X_SEL_NL macro declaration
  staging: rtl8723bs: remove unused argument in function

 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_debug.c    | 26 +++-------
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_odm.c      | 52 ++++++++++---------
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/hal/hal_com.c       | 31 +++++------
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h | 12 -----
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_odm.h   |  2 +-
 .../staging/rtl8723bs/os_dep/ioctl_linux.c    |  4 +-
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/os_dep/sdio_intf.c  |  1 -
 7 files changed, 51 insertions(+), 77 deletions(-)

* [PATCH 3/7] staging: rtl8723bs: remove two unused functions
  2021-04-13 14:10 ` Fabio Aiuto
@ 2021-04-13 14:10   ` Fabio Aiuto
  -1 siblings, 0 replies; 18+ messages in thread
From: Fabio Aiuto @ 2021-04-13 14:10 UTC (permalink / raw)
  Cc: julia.lawall, joe, linux-staging, linux-kernel

remove dump_drv_version() and dump_log_level() function
definitions and prototypes.

These two functions incapsulate DBG_871X_SEL_NL macro which
does a raw printk call (something to avoid in a driver).
The DBG_871X_SEL_NL seq_printf usage
is never triggered. So we remove dump_drv_version() which
is no more used and dump_log_level() which was never used.

Signed-off-by: Fabio Aiuto <fabioaiuto83@gmail.com>
---
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_debug.c    | 10 ----------
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h |  3 ---
 2 files changed, 13 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_debug.c b/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_debug.c
index d3ee7b7f6fde..324c7e5248f8 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_debug.c
+++ b/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/core/rtw_debug.c
@@ -14,16 +14,6 @@ u32 GlobalDebugLevel = _drv_err_;
 
 #include <rtw_version.h>
 
-void dump_drv_version(void *sel)
-{
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, "%s %s\n", "rtl8723bs", DRIVERVERSION);
-}
-
-void dump_log_level(void *sel)
-{
-	D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, "log_level:%d\n", GlobalDebugLevel);
-}
-
 void sd_f0_reg_dump(void *sel, struct adapter *adapter)
 {
 	int i;
diff --git a/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h b/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h
index 7747e90bd1cc..f1b37d511f27 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h
+++ b/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h
@@ -192,9 +192,6 @@
 
 #endif /* defined(_dbgdump) */
 
-void dump_drv_version(void *sel);
-void dump_log_level(void *sel);
-
 void sd_f0_reg_dump(void *sel, struct adapter *adapter);
 
 void mac_reg_dump(void *sel, struct adapter *adapter);
--

* [PATCH 6/7] staging: rtl8723bs: remove DBG_871X_SEL_NL macro declaration
  2021-04-13 14:10 ` Fabio Aiuto
@ 2021-04-13 14:10   ` Fabio Aiuto
  -1 siblings, 0 replies; 18+ messages in thread
From: Fabio Aiuto @ 2021-04-13 14:10 UTC (permalink / raw)
  Cc: julia.lawall, joe, linux-staging, linux-kernel

remove DBG_871X_SEL_NL obsolete macro declaration.

Signed-off-by: Fabio Aiuto <fabioaiuto83@gmail.com>
---
 dr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h | 9 ---------
 1 file changed, 9 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h b/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h
index f1b37d511f27..12873c3d801d 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h
+++ b/dr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/include/rtw_debug.h
@@ -181,15 +181,6 @@
 			seq_printf(sel, fmt, ##arg);			\
 	} while (0)
 
-/* dump message to selected 'stream' with driver-defined prefix */
-#define DBG_871X_SEL_NL(sel, fmt, arg...)				\
-	do {								\
-		if (sel == RTW_DBGDUMP)					\
-			DBG_871X_LEVEL(_drv_always_, fmt, ##arg);	\
-		else							\
-			seq_printf(sel, fmt, ##arg);			\
-	} while (0)
-
 #endif /* defined(_dbgdump) */
 
 void sd_f0_reg_dump(void *sel, struct adapter *adapter);
